Which antidepressant class is most closely linked with anticholinergic side effects?

Tricyclic antidepressant (TCAs) class is most closely linked with anticholinergic side effects.

Amitriptyline, amoxapine, clomipramine and protriptyline are Tricyclic antidepressants (TCAs) that are used to treat chronic pain. Amitriptyline and nortriptyline among these medications provide the most reassuring safety information during pregnancy and breastfeeding.

In vitro and in vivo, TCAs are powerful inhibitors of norepinephrine and/or serotonin reuptake. In addition, several TCAs are known to block sodium, calcium, alpha-1 adrenoceptors, histamine (H1) receptors, and muscarinic cholinergic receptors. Thought to be responsible for their unfavourable anticholinergic, antihistaminergic, and cardiotoxic side effects rather than their antidepressant effects, these neurotransmitter receptor actions.
